Denny Hamlin Blasts NASCAR’s Open Exemption Provisional: “It Reeks of Desperation”

Denny Hamlin has never been one to sugarcoat his opinions, and when it comes to NASCAR’s controversial new Open Exemption Provisional (OEP), the veteran driver isn’t holding back.

Hamlin recently called out the move, labeling it a sign of “desperation”, and now he’s doubling down, making a compelling case against the rule that has left the NASCAR garage deeply divided.

The OEP Controversy: A Free Pass or a Necessary Evolution?

The Open Exemption Provisional was introduced to attract world-class drivers from outside NASCAR by granting them a guaranteed starting spot—even if they fail to qualify traditionally.

While NASCAR sees this as an opportunity to increase star power and broaden the sport’s appeal, many drivers—Hamlin included—feel the rule undermines the integrity of the series.

Hamlin, speaking on NASCAR on FOX, didn’t hold back:

“Yeah, I don’t necessarily think that if someone can’t make it on speed… You should definitely have to earn your way in, especially when you’ve got some multi-time champions of our sport not being locked in. But someone with a resume from somewhere else has an opportunity to lock in? I’m not really sure that’s fair.”

His frustration is clear—why should a non-NASCAR driver get a guaranteed entry while former champions like Jimmie Johnson and Martin Truex Jr. could miss the Daytona 500?

Helio Castroneves vs. NASCAR’s Own: Is It Fair?

The debate has intensified with Helio Castroneves securing an OEP spot at the Daytona 500. The four-time Indy 500 winner doesn’t need to qualify traditionally, while legends like Johnson and Truex Jr. might miss out.

“It seems like a driver with virtually no experience in NASCAR can secure a spot in the Cup race, and should such a provision continue at the highest level of stock car racing?”

Hamlin isn’t the only driver upset—Kevin Harvick believes NASCAR “left out our own”, while Jeff Gordon has called for more clarity on what defines a “world-class driver” under this new rule.

Should the OEP Exist in NASCAR? The Debate Rages On

The OEP is splitting opinions across the garage. Many feel that if a driver can’t qualify on speed, they shouldn’t get a free pass—especially in a premier series like NASCAR.

Others argue that bringing international stars adds excitement, new storylines, and more viewers. But at what cost?

The biggest concern is whether the rule will devalue the competition—if a driver from outside the series knows they’re automatically locked in, does that undermine the importance of qualifying?

The Verdict: NASCAR’s Bold Move Faces Major Backlash

NASCAR wanted to shake things up, but the OEP has created more controversy than excitement.

  • Veteran drivers feel disrespected—why should NASCAR’s biggest names have to fight for a spot while outsiders get a free pass?
  • The competitive integrity is at stake—shouldn’t Cup Series spots be earned, not given?
  • The debate isn’t over—as more races use the OEP, expect even more backlash from NASCAR’s own stars.

For now, Denny Hamlin has made his stance crystal clear—he thinks this rule is bad for the sport.

The only question is, will NASCAR listen?
